The state of nature: Ecology, community, and American social thought, 1900-1950 (1992)

unapi

Mitman, Gregg A. (Author)


University of Chicago Press


Publication Date: 1992
Physical Details: xiv + 290 pp.; notes; bibl.; index

Description Concerns especially the influence of social ideas on Warder Clyde Allee and the University of Chicago school of ecology.
